How to solve inequalities when quadratic formula is needed?

Respuesta :

kritter1
kritter1 kritter1
  • 01-01-2018
First, treat the inequality as you would a normal equation. Solve for the different possibilities of x through the quadratic formula. Once you have the choices, you can write out the inequality sign back in and finish your solution. A better answer could be given with a specific question.
